Position Overview:

The Senior Vice President of Finance will report directly to the Chief Executive Officer and serve as a key member of the executive team. This role will provide strategic and operational leadership across all finance functions—including FP&A, accounting, investor relations, M&A support, and financial systems—during a period of sustained growth and increased scale. The SVP of Finance will serve as a strategic partner to the CEO, Advisory Board, and cross-functional leaders to drive data-driven decision making and operational efficiency.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Lead financial planning and analysis, budgeting, forecasting, and reporting, ensuring accuracy and strategic alignment.
  • Own and optimize SaaS-specific financial metrics (ARR, NRR, CAC/LTV, churn, gross margin, payback period) to inform performance and capital allocation decisions.
  • Drive scenario modeling and board reporting in partnership with executive leadership.
  • Build, develop, and scale a high-performing finance and accounting team with a focus on systems, rigor, and transparency.
  • Serve as financial lead on strategic M&A efforts including target evaluation, diligence, and post-close integration.
  • Oversee implementation and scaling of financial systems (ERP, BI, reporting dashboards) to support data integrity and cross-functional visibility.
  • Ensure GAAP compliance, internal controls, and audit readiness in coordination with external advisors.
  • Partner with the CEO and Advisory Board on capital strategy, including equity and debt planning, investor reporting, and long-range planning.
  • Cultivate a culture of financial ownership and strategic alignment across business units.

Key Qualifications:

  • 10–15+ years of progressive finance leadership experience, including senior roles in SaaS or tech-enabled businesses.
  • Deep expertise in SaaS metrics, unit economics, financial modeling, and capital allocation.
  • Proven success leading FP&A and accounting functions in high-growth environments; experience in PE-backed or founder-led companies strongly preferred.
  • Strong command of financial systems (e.g., NetSuite, Maxio, Power BI, Adaptive Planning).
  • CPA, CFA, and/or MBA preferred.
  • Exceptional leadership, business acumen, and communication skills.

Competencies:

  • Strategic mindset with the ability to operate tactically.
  • Experience leading through ambiguity and scaling infrastructure in dynamic environments.
  • High degree of integrity, executive presence, and cross-functional collaboration.
  • Comfortable advising CEOs and Boards with credibility, precision, and insight.
